Connecticut Attorney General Demands Drug Makers Abandon Unlawful 340B Actions

Connecticut Attorney General William Tong sent letters to Eli Lilly, Astra Zeneca, Merck, Sanofi and Novartis demanding the drug makers immediately abandon unlawful actions imperiling access to affordable prescriptions for low-income patients under the 340B program. Attorney General Tong states that the drug makers actions directly undermine the 340B Drug Pricing Program, obstruct patient access to critical prescription medications, and devastate the financial stability of healthcare centers and hospitals serving vulnerable communities.
